What is the origin of the term “economy”?

3 Answers

more_vert
The origin of the term "economy" comes from the Greek word "oikonomia", which means "management of a household". It was originally used to refer to the efficient and effective management of resources within a household. Over time, the meaning of the term broadened to encompass the management of resources within larger systems, such as communities and nations.
